Arches National Park Facts 1: stone arches

The Arches National Park is popular around the world because of the stone arches. You can find more than 20,000 arches in the park.

Arches National Park Facts 2: the total area

The Arches National Park spans on the area of 76,000 acres.  Each year, there are 1 million people visiting the park. Actually it was firstly opened for the public visitors in 1923.

Arches National Park Facts 8: wildlife

You can find a lot of animals living in Arches National Park. You can see mule deer, reptiles and rabbit.
